Why the Mini Grease Gun Proves A Handy Tool for Car Maintenance

Lubricants like grease work in between a vehicle’s moving parts, extending their life as they ride over each other to prevent them from wearing each other down.

Because of the high temperatures and contaminants that the parts are subjected to, the lubricants eventually degenerate, lose their effectiveness, and need to be replenished. Hand tools like grease guns will therefore never lose relevance when it comes to car maintenance.

Your vehicle’s owner’s manual usually has a list of scheduled maintenance items. Some like the chassis or suspension, doors, and hatches only require the occasional greasing. They are spread all over the vehicle and will require some agility to access, so this is where the versatile mini grease gun comes in.

It helps you respond to the slightest squeak, wherever it comes from, even before the parts are due for service. Keeping up with your vehicle’s lubrication can prevent any further damage and premature wear.

Mini Grease Guns Enable Access to Tight Spots

They have a compact profile that lets them get through to tight places and hard-to-reach places, allowing access to all the nooks and corners that require greasing. Their utility is therefore versatile for a wide range of applications. Most vehicles are designed such that the majority of movable parts which require greasing are hidden out of sight, so tools that facilitate agility like the mini grease gun are highly welcome for care and maintenance.

Ergonomics and Efficiency

Their pistol grip design and light weight allow single-hand operation, maximizing mobility and improving the handling experience. This is important for a major job with the potential of taking up your entire morning or afternoon like full vehicle service.

Lying under the car and bending over the hood for long periods is already tiring before we introduce a bulky tool that needs to be held throughout. The user-friendly mini grease gun will save you from fatigue, numbness, and possibly back pains which might discourage you from attempting the process again.

Grease Application Is More Accurate with a Mini Grease Gun

This can be attributed to a couple of reasons: Mini grease guns have streamlined nozzles or a flexible hose that are ideal for aiming. Their light weight also presents minimal resistance and the resultant ease of handling facilitates stability and allows you to aim accurately. This is ideal for the numerous tight spaces underneath the car and within the engine bay.

You can safely hit the spots that don’t have grease fittings and are therefore lubricated directly without worrying about getting grease on unintended components. For instance, when greasing suspension joints you will be better positioned to avoid the rubber bushes that form part of the suspension; these are rapidly degraded by grease.

It’s Easy to Prepare the Car for Winter Using a Mini Grease Gun

The winter weather might take a heavy toll on your vehicle which is often preventable with a few easy-to-implement hacks that a mini grease gun will facilitate effortlessly and don’t require a mechanic. A few squirts of grease here and there should suffice.

The hood and trunk latches for instance tend to get stuck in freezing temperatures. If you happen to have a mini grease gun in your toolkit, you can spray a bit of the grease inside the latch to keep it smooth and prevent freezing.

The nozzles are sufficiently accurate to aim directly at the latch and keep it neat. You wouldn’t want to find yourself out in the cold, fighting with the hood latch at that unfortunate moment when you need to add windshield fluid.

The door hinges are also more susceptible to rust and wear in this climate. A sufficient amount of targeted grease will ensure they keep opening smoothly and shield them against corrosion. The mini grease gun ensures you don’t mess up the rest of the car as you remedy the situation.
